A Masterpiece Born from Complexity: DublDoms

Nestled within the difficult terrains of Yukki, close to St. Petersburg, the DublDoms rise as a testomony to trendy architectural resilience. Conceived in 2023 by the visionary Ivan Ovchinnikov, these mountain homes problem conventional designs and embrace the rugged panorama. With a peak distinction of about 30 meters (98.42 ft), the challenge required progressive options to combine utilities and pedestrian entry.

The advanced, consisting of the “KASHTAN” and “KEDR” homes, exemplifies modular structure’s potential. Positioned strategically to protect the encircling pine forests, these buildings supply unparalleled views. The steep terrain, reasonably than being a barrier, has develop into the spine of exceptional spatial options. The homes, accessible solely by a fastidiously positioned staircase, keep the forest’s pristine situation.

Embracing the Forest Canvas

Adopting a coloration scheme that enhances the pure setting, the black exteriors of the homes merge seamlessly with the forest. This selection emphasizes the fantastic thing about the environment, making the greenery the point of interest. Inside, white partitions and pure wooden tones supply a stark, refreshing distinction, making a serene dwelling area.

The facade’s design achieves cohesion with the pure slope, giving the impression of buildings rising organically from the terrain. Over time, nature will encapsulate these homes, additional cementing their bond with the locale. Every home, whereas sharing a stylistic language, has distinctive options – “KASHTAN” extending upwards and “KEDR” sprawling alongside the hill’s contour.

Modern Utilitarian Areas

The challenge ingeniously repurposes the area below “KASHTAN” for utilities and storage, showcasing the meticulous planning concerned. The uncovered terraces develop into communal areas, inviting residents to immerse themselves in nature.
